Simulating tomorrow’s chips
Most computer chips today have anywhere from four to 10 separate cores, or processing units, which can work in parallel, increasing the chips’ efficiency. But the chips of the future are likely to have hundreds or even thousands of cores.For chip designers, predicting how these massively multicore chips will behave is no easy task. Software simulations work up to a point, but more accurate simulations typically require hardware models — programmable chips that can be reconfigured to mimic the behavior of multicore chips.At the IEEE International Symposium on Performance Analysis of Systems and Software earlier this month, researchers from MIT’s Computer Science and Artificial Intelligence Laboratory (CSAIL) presented a new method for improving the efficiency of hardware simulations of multicore chips. Unlike competing methods, it guarantees that the simulator won’t go into “deadlock” — a state in which cores get stuck waiting for each other to relinquish system resources, such...
Read the whole article on MIT Research
More from MIT Research
Related
- More chip cores can mean slower supercomputing, Sandia simulation showsWed, 14 Jan 2009, 13:08:10 EST
- New hardware boosts communication speed on multi-core chipsMon, 31 Jan 2011, 11:23:03 EST
- Computer hardware 'guardians' protect users from undiscovered bugsWed, 1 Oct 2008, 17:49:45 EDT
- New bandwidth management techniques boost operating efficiency in multi-core chipsWed, 25 May 2011, 13:38:51 EDT
- Breakthrough in photonic chip research paves way for ultrafast information sharingThu, 4 Aug 2011, 15:37:04 EDT